Faeland Gloucester, UK

Folk-inspired acoustic medicine to soothe both mind and spirit.

Ethereal acoustic stylings” – BBC 6 Music

“A really fabulous band making glorious folk music” – BBC Introducing

Faeland’s music has been described as “soul balm”, “ethereal” and “worldly yet otherworldly”. Their debut album attracted widespread acclaim in 2018, being championed by BBC 6 Music and BBC Introducing.
